What Are Dry Storage Containers?
Dry storage containers, typically referred to as Shipping Container Delivery containers, are robust metal boxes developed for transferring items by roadway, rail, or sea. They provide a protected and weatherproof environment, protecting cargo from external aspects. Unlike refrigerated containers particularly designed for perishable items, dry storage containers are dry on the inside and safe for storing a wide variety of product.

Dry storage containers use numerous benefits that make them a favored option for various markets. Some key benefits include:

Durability and Security: Made from top-quality steel, dry storage containers are developed to stand up to extreme ecological conditions. They also come geared up with locking systems for added security.

Versatility: These containers can store a large range of goods, including equipment, tools, furniture, and customer products, making them appropriate for numerous applications.

Mobility: Dry storage containers are quickly portable by truck, train, or ship, permitting companies to move their products efficiently throughout various modes of transportation.

Cost-Effectiveness: Unlike conventional storage facilities, dry storage containers can be leased or purchased for a lower overall cost, making them a wise option for organizations seeking to conserve cash.

Customizability: Containers can be modified to match specific storage requirements, such as adding shelving, windows, or ventilation systems.

When selecting dry storage containers, numerous aspects need to be considered to guarantee they satisfy specific requirements:
Size: Assess the dimensions and capacity based on the volume and type of products to be saved.Condition: Check whether to buy new or used containers, based on budget plan restraints and storage requirements.Accessibility: Consider how often products will require to be accessed and design the storage layout appropriately.Security Features: Ensure that the containers have appropriate locking systems for added security.Location: Evaluate where the containers will be put, whether on-site, at a storage lawn, or during transport.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
